Skip to content
This repository has been archived by the owner on Feb 8, 2024. It is now read-only.

CORTX-30048: CSM Logs #895

Merged
merged 17 commits into from
Aug 30, 2022

Conversation

ShivamVerma380
Copy link
Contributor

@ShivamVerma380 ShivamVerma380 commented Aug 23, 2022

Pull Request

Problem Statement

  • CSM| Log improvement
  • JIRA Refrence: CORTX-30048

Design

  • For Bug, Describe the fix here.
  • For Feature, Post the link for design

Coding

Checklist for Author

  • Coding conventions are followed and code is consistent

Testing

Checklist for Author

  • Unit and System Tests are added
  • Test Cases cover Happy Path, Non-Happy Path and Scalability
  • Testing was performed with RPM
    Build Status:
    custom-ci-build:
    image

Logs:
image
Create CSM User and Fetch CSM Users:
image
Get Users By UserId:
image
Delete Users By UserId:
image
Request Id in SessionLogs:
image

Impact Analysis

Checklist for Author/Reviewer/GateKeeper

  • Interface change (if any) are documented
  • Side effects on other features (deployment/upgrade)
  • Dependencies on other component(s)

Review Checklist

Checklist for Author

  • JIRA number/GitHub Issue added to PR
  • PR is self reviewed
  • Jira and state/status is updated and JIRA is updated with PR link
  • Check if the description is clear and explained

Documentation

Checklist for Author

  • Changes done to WIKI / Confluence page / Quick Start Guide

Shivam Verma added 4 commits August 23, 2022 07:26
Signed-off-by: Shivam Verma <shivam.r.verma@seagate.com>
Signed-off-by: Shivam Verma <shivam.r.verma@seagate.com>
Signed-off-by: Shivam Verma <shivam.r.verma@seagate.com>
Signed-off-by: Shivam Verma <shivam.r.verma@seagate.com>
@cla-bot
Copy link

cla-bot bot commented Aug 23, 2022

Thanks for your contribution!
The CLA bot has flagged your contribution as not having a Contributor License Agreement
in place. Note that this is not needed in the overwhelming majority of instances and this warning will usually be ignored.
The code reviewers will make a determination and may ask you to sign a CLA or may choose to ignore this warning.
More information about this can be found here.

@cortx-admin
Copy link

Can one of the admins verify this patch?

@ShivamVerma380 ShivamVerma380 marked this pull request as ready for review August 24, 2022 03:54
@ShivamVerma380 ShivamVerma380 changed the title Cortx30048 CSM Logs Cortx:30048-CSM Logs Aug 24, 2022
@ShivamVerma380 ShivamVerma380 changed the title Cortx:30048-CSM Logs Cortx-30048:CSM Logs Aug 24, 2022
Signed-off-by: Shivam Verma <shivam.r.verma@seagate.com>
@cla-bot cla-bot bot added the cla-signed label Aug 24, 2022
Shivam Verma added 3 commits August 24, 2022 02:07
Signed-off-by: Shivam Verma <shivam.r.verma@seagate.com>
Signed-off-by: Shivam Verma <shivam.r.verma@seagate.com>
Signed-off-by: Shivam Verma <shivam.r.verma@seagate.com>
@ShivamVerma380 ShivamVerma380 changed the title Cortx-30048:CSM Logs Cortx-30048: CSM Logs Aug 25, 2022
@ShivamVerma380 ShivamVerma380 changed the title Cortx-30048: CSM Logs CORTX-30048: CSM Logs Aug 25, 2022
csm/core/controllers/storage_capacity.py Outdated Show resolved Hide resolved
csm/core/agent/api.py Outdated Show resolved Hide resolved
csm/core/controllers/login.py Outdated Show resolved Hide resolved
csm/core/controllers/rgw/s3/users.py Outdated Show resolved Hide resolved
csm/core/controllers/users.py Outdated Show resolved Hide resolved
csm/core/services/sessions.py Outdated Show resolved Hide resolved
csm/core/services/storage_capacity.py Outdated Show resolved Hide resolved
Shivam Verma added 4 commits August 24, 2022 23:37
…CORTX30048_CSMLogs

Signed-off-by: Shivam Verma <shivam.r.verma@seagate.com>

Conflicts:
csm/core/controllers/storage_capacity.py
Signed-off-by: Shivam Verma <shivam.r.verma@seagate.com>
Signed-off-by: Shivam Verma <shivam.r.verma@seagate.com>
…CORTX30048_CSMLogs

Signed-off-by: Shivam Verma <shivam.r.verma@seagate.com>
Shivam Verma and others added 5 commits August 29, 2022 22:52
Signed-off-by: Shivam Verma <shivam.r.verma@seagate.com>
Signed-off-by: Shivam Verma <shivam.r.verma@seagate.com>
Signed-off-by: Shivam Verma <shivam.r.verma@seagate.com>
Signed-off-by: Shivam Verma <shivam.r.verma@seagate.com>
@pawankumarsrivastava pawankumarsrivastava merged commit 8b256dc into Seagate:main Aug 30, 2022
@welcome
Copy link

welcome bot commented Aug 30, 2022

Thanks for your contribution to CORTX! 🎉

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Projects
None yet
Development

Successfully merging this pull request may close these issues.

6 participants